### Backfill scheduler capacity note

The Duskrunner scheduler fans out nightly backfill jobs across the Harrowgate cluster between 01:00 and 05:00 local. Peak concurrency is bounded by warehouse write throughput, not worker count; exceeding it just queues writes and extends the window. Reviewers should check that any change keeps total slot-hours under the nightly budget and leaves headroom for ad-hoc reruns. The governing constants are defined here.

tuning table, yagef-bawip:
THRESHOLDS = {
    "frador": 880,
    "weneth": 97,
    "fraok": 850,
    "olieth": 616,
    "praion": 5,
}

## Handover: Ferroline build migration

I've moved roughly 60% of Ferroline's targets to the Anvil hermetic build; the remaining native modules still shell out to the legacy toolchain. Please review the pinned toolchain manifests carefully — any unpinned dependency will break reproducibility checks. CI runs both builds in parallel and diffs artifacts; divergences are logged per target. The hermetic cache signing key lives in the sealed keystore on the build host, and you can unlock that keystore with the recovery passphrase noted below.

strongbox words: oliael-gilax-lamael

MEMO — Sales Leads Only

Effective immediately, hiring in the Coastal Accounts division is frozen. No exceptions, no backfills without sign-off from Dara Quennel. Open requisitions are pulled as of Friday. Pipeline commitments stand; redistribute coverage among current reps. Do not discuss externally or with candidates already in process — recruiting will handle those conversations. Questions go to your regional director, not HR directly. The rationale is outlined in the confidential note below.

confidential, kaweg-tawef: The western region missed its Ralvan quota by 57.6 percent last quarter. Framirix Holdings plans to lower the Eliox list price by 24.6 percent in January. The board signed off on a budget of $446.6 million for Project Zorvan. The renewal with Ralvanox Freight closes at $283.1 million a year, 20.2 percent below the last contract.